Kate (Japanese: ケイト Kate) is a playable character appearing in TearRing Saga: Yutona Heroes War Chronicles. She is a Lady Knight in the service of Sasha, her liege and the princess of Wellt.

Role


This section has been marked as a stub. Please help improve the page by adding information.


Kate is one of the first playable characters available. Her mission is to escort princess Sasha of Wellt to safety. She and the princess are pursued by Russ, and underling of Codha. After being rescued by Runan during the events of Map 1 she and Sasha join his forces to get rid of the traitorous Codha.

After the battle at the Mars Temple during Map 5, Kate strikes up conversation with the newly recruited Zeek, a knight that defected from Guenchaos's forces. She mentions that Raffin, another knight from Barge, was not familiar with Zeek. Zeek replies that he simply never met Raffin during his service, and is upset by the fact that the people in Runan's army do not trust him.[1] As proof of his abuse from the Zoans, Zeek shows Kate the scars on his back from numerous lashings in a slave camp.[2] He then tells Kate he began to serve as a Dark Knight to protect his family he left behind.[3] Kate fully believes Zeek's story and is sympathetic to his cause.

Over the course of the game, Kate and Zeek grow close and fall in love. However, Zeek eventually disappears and Kate believes that Zeek has been kidnapped by the Gerxel Cult; Runan does not have the heart to tell her of his suspicions that Zeek is a traitor.[4] If Kate is in Holmes's party when Zeek is fought during Map 31 she frees Zeek after he is captured by Holmes, thinking that he only fought with the enemy forces due to being kidnapped.

Kate later meets up with Zeek after following a group of Zoan Dark Soldiers. Zeek is surprised, but happy, to see her again. Kate tells him that he is free to return to Runan, and that they will keep him from being kidnapped. Before Zeek can say anything, Nevka, a Gerxel priest, appears and congratulates Zeek on capturing a hostage from the enemy army, and is amused that Kate thought Zeek wasn't with the Gerxel Cult. Nevka preemptively reminds Zeek that freeing an enemy hostage is treason and Zeek reluctantly takes Kate prisoner.

Depending on what group she was kidnapped from she appears as an NPC prisoner in either Map 38 (if kidnapped from Holmes's army) or Map 39 (if kidnapped from Runan's army). Sasha can convince her to rejoin the player's forces if she is talked to. If she is rescued during Map 39 it is possible for her to fight Zeek during the battle and question him on the true nature of their relationship and if it were a lie.

Analysis

This character analysis section may not be accurate to every player's experience.

Kate joins as a Lady Knight in the first chapter. Her base stats are decent enough to immediately contribute for the first few chapters, and she has access to both swords and bows, giving her some flexibility, able to use lucrative earlygame weapons such as the Estoc or Bowgun. Unfortunately, her growth rates apart from skill and weapon level are quite mediocre, so her stats likely will not keep up with the rest of your army for long. Her mediocre performance is hindered further by her low movement, which is stuck at 4 until she promotes. Promoting her itself takes significant investment due to her middling stats, and does not provide many benefits besides the aforementioned movement bonus.

Kate's combination of skill, and weapon level, and Earth Saint can help her fish for critical hits or attack skill activations with the many multi-hit bows of Tear Ring Saga without putting herself at risk, but her effectiveness using these weapons over other more proficient bow units is questionable.

The main reason to use Kate is her storyline with Zeig. Should the both of them remain in Runan's army, and given that both her and Sasha are present on Runan Split 3, in order to get the best resolution to the storyline Kate will have to defeat the boss of the game's penultimate chapter. While it can be possible to accomplish this using a combination of the Empower staff, Charm, and supports, it's much easier if Kate has had a significant amount of training over the course of the game.

Overall, Kate is an unimpressive unit, but one the player might elect to use anyway for story purposes.
